1Today I'm going to talk about the eucalyptus tree.
2This is a very common tree here in Australia,
3where it's also sometimes called the gum tree.
4First I'm going to talk about why it's important,
5then I'm going to describe some problems it faces at present.
6Right, well the eucalyptus tree is an important tree for lots of reasons.
7For example, it gives shelter to creatures like birds and bats,
8and these and other species also depend on it for food,
9particularly the nectar from its flowers.
10So it supports biodiversity.
11It's useful to us humans too,
12because we can kill germs with a disinfectant made from oil extracted from eucalyptus leaves.
13The eucalyptus grows all over Australia
14and the trees can live for up to 400 years.
15So it's alarming that all across the country,
16numbers of eucalyptus are falling because the trees are dying off prematurely.
17So what are the reasons for this?
18One possible reason is disease.
19As far back as the 1970s the trees started getting a disease called Mundulla Yellows.
20The trees' leaves would gradually turn yellow, then the tree would die.
21It wasn't until 2004 that they found the cause of the problem was lime,
22or calcium hydroxide to give it its proper chemical name,
23which was being used in the construction of roads.
24The lime was being washed away into the ground and affecting the roots of the eucalyptus trees nearby.
25What it was doing was preventing the trees from sucking up the iron they needed for healthy growth.
26When this was injected back into the affected trees, they immediately recovered.
27But this problem only affected a relatively small number of trees.
28By 2000, huge numbers of eucalyptus were dying along Australia's East Coast,
29of a disease known as Bell-miner Associated Die-back.
30The bell-miner is a bird,
31and the disease seems to be common where there are high populations of bell-miners.
32Again it's the leaves of the trees that are affected.
33What happens is that insects settle on the leaves
34and eat their way round them, destroying them as they go,
35and at the same time they secrete a solution which has sugar in it.
36The bell-miner birds really like this solution,
37and in order to get as much as possible,
38they keep away other creatures that might try to get it.
39So these birds and insects flourish at the expense of other species,
40and eventually so much damage is done to the leaves that the tree dies.
41But experts say that trees can start looking sick before any sign of Bell-miner Associated Die-back.
42So it looks as if the problem might have another explanation.
43One possibility is that it's to do with the huge bushfires that we have in Australia.
44A theory proposed over 40 years ago by ecologist William Jackson
45is that the frequency of bushfires in a particular region affects the type of vegetation that grows there.
46If there are very frequent bushfires in a region,
47this encourages grass to grow afterwards,
48while if the bushfires are rather less frequent,
49this results in the growth of eucalyptus forests.
50So why is this?
51Why do fairly frequent bushfires actually support the growth of eucalyptus?
52Well, one reason is that the fire stops the growth of other species
53which would consume water needed by eucalyptus trees.
54And there's another reason.
55If these other quick-growing species of bushes and plants are allowed to proliferate,
56they harm the eucalyptus in another way,
57by affecting the composition of the soil, and removing nutrients from it.
58So some bushfires are actually essential for the eucalyptus to survive
59as long as they are not too frequent.
60In fact there's evidence that Australia's indigenous people practised regular burning of bush land for thousands of years
61before the arrival of the Europeans.
62But since Europeans arrived on the continent,
63the number of bushfires has been strictly controlled.
64Now scientists believe that this reduced frequency of bushfires to low levels
65has led to what's known as 'dry rainforest',
66which seems an odd name as usually we associate tropical rainforest with wet conditions.
67And what's special about this type of rainforest?
68Well, unlike tropical rainforest which is a rich ecosystem,
69this type of ecosystem is usually a simple one.
70It has very thick, dense vegetation,
71but not much variety of species.
72The vegetation provides lots of shade,
73so one species that does find it ideal is the bell-miner bird,
74which builds its nests in the undergrowth there.
75But again that's not helpful for the eucalyptus tree.
